    The Hand of Lorenzo Lotto: A Wanderer's Vision

    This powerful work bears the unmistakable signature of Lorenzo Lotto, an artist whose life was as richly varied as his palette. Known for his itinerant career, Lotto absorbed influences from masters like Giovanni Bellini while forging a style that remained fiercely individual. In this polyptych, one can sense that unique blend—the grace of the High Renaissance tempered with a nascent emotional intensity characteristic of Mannerism. His technique allows the vibrant colors to sing against the architectural backdrop, giving depth and an almost tangible reality to what is fundamentally a spiritual subject. The richness of the oils, coupled with the gold framing that enhances its sacred aura, speaks to both Lotto's technical brilliance and the devotional importance placed upon such art in the early sixteenth century.

    Veneetsia Rändur: Lorenzo Lotto Elu ja Kunst

    Lorenzo Lotto, sündinud umbes 1480. aastal Veneetsia südames, tõusis Itaalia renessansi eristuvaks hääleks, kuigi tema kunstiline teekond viis ta kaugele laguuni linna tuntud ateljeedest. Erinevalt paljudest kaasaegsetest, kes kindlustasid oma positsiooni konkreetsetes koolkondades või õukondades, asus Lotto pidavale karjäärile, reisides linnadest Trevisosse, Rooma, Bergamosse ja Anconasse, enne kui leidis lõplikult rahu Loreto kloostris. See rändlev eluviis kujundas sügavalt tema kunstilist visiooni, avades ta mitmekesiste mõjudele ning soodustades iseseisvat vaimu, mis eristas teda teistest. Varajane õpetus on veidi salapärane, kuid arvatakse, et ta omandas Giovanni Bellini õppetunnid, Veneetsia koolkonna juhtiva figuuri, ent Lotto ületas kiiresti lihtsa jäljendamise, looma ainulaadse stiili – kõrrenessansi graatsia ja algava maniirismi segu.

    Traditsioonide Sulamine: Stiil ja Mõjud

    Lotto kunstiline allkiri peitub tema tähelepanuväärses võimes sünteesida mitmekesiseid mõjusid ühtseks ja sügavalt isiklikuks esteetikaks. Tema varased teosed näitavad Giorgione poeetilise naturalismi mõju, eriti atmosfääri pehmetes efektides ja lüürilistes kompositsioonides. Kuid viibimine Roomas tõi ta kokku Raphaeli kunstiga, andes tema tööle uue selguse vormis ja kompositsiooni tasakaalus. Hiljem, pikk viibimine Bergamosse imendas ta Lombardia realismielemente, lisades oma figuuridele maandatud füüsilisust. See eklektiline lähenemine ei ole pelgalt aditiivne; Lotto integreeris meisterlikult need mõjud, luues maale, mis on nii tehniliselt täiustatud kui ka emotsionaalselt resonantsed. Ta ei kartnud eksperimenteerida perspektiiviga, kasutades sageli ebatavalisi vaatenurki dramaatilise efekti või intiimsuse loomiseks. Tema palett, juurdunud Veneetsia värvikuses, arenes aja jooksul, muutudes üha elavamaks ja väljenduslikumaks. Susanna ja vanemad, maalitud Bergamo perioodil, on selle küpsuse näide – võluv narratiiv, mis on renderdatud valgustoega ja terava psühholoogilise ülevaatega tegelaste emotsioonidest.

    Hinge Portreed: Lotto Meisterteosed

    Kuigi Lotto paistis silma religioonis maalimisest, eristas ta end tõeliselt just oma portreede kaudu. Tal oli erakordne ande jäädvustada mitte ainult füüsiline sarnasus, vaid ka oma istujate sisemine elu. Tema portreed ei ole harva idealiseeritud; selle asemel esitavad nad inimesi kõigi nende keerukuste ja haavatavusega. Mees kuldse käpaga, maalitud 1527. aastal, on suurepärane näide – võluv õping mehest, kes hoiab väikeset kuldset kujutist, selle sümboolika on avatud tõlgendustele, kuid kahtlemata intrigeeriv. Istuja pilk on otsene ja kaasav, mis edastab intelligentsuse ja vaikse mõtiskluse tunde. Samuti 37-aastase mehe portree näitab Lotto võimet väljendada isiksust pehmete detailide kaudu – mehe riided, tema poos, silmade väljendus kõik aitavad luua veenva psühholoogilise portree. Need ei ole pelgalt inimeste esitused; need on aknad nende hingedesse.

    Taastatud Pärand: Ajalooline Tähtsus

    Kuigi ta saavutas eluajal märkimisväärse tunnustuse, kahanes Lotto maine pärast tema surma 1556. või 1557. aastal. Tema teosed, sageli hajutatud provintsi kirikutesse ja erakollektsioonidesse, jäid sajandeid suuresti tähelepanuta. Alles hilisel 19. sajandil, Bernard Berenson’i murrangulise õpetusega, koges Lotto olulist huvi taaselustamist. Tänapäeval tunnustatakse teda üheks kõige originaalsemaks ja veenvamaks Itaalia renessansi kunstnikuks. Tema ainulaadne stiilimõjude segu, tema psühholoogiline sügavus ja tema tehniline meisterlikkus võluvad jätkuvalt publikut ning inspireerivad kunstiajaloolasi. Ta on tunnistuseks kunstilise iseseisvuse jõust – rändur, kes rajas oma tee ja jättis kustumatu jälje kunstimaailma. Lotto teoste avastamine on rikastanud meie arusaama renessansist, paljastades keeruka ja mitmetahulise kunstniku töö, mida väärib jätkuvat uurimist ja hindamist.
